Who: Shridar Mani, 38, co-artistic director of homegrown arts company The Opera People. The group has been staging contemporary takes on the art form sometimes seen as stuffy and inaccessible.

- Ong Sor Fern Arts Editor

The company’s grand finale for its 2025 season is the Singapore premiere of German composer Christoph Willibald Gluck’s Iphigenie en Tauride, directed by Tan Shou Chen. Featuring Felicia Teo Kaixin as Iphigenie, Edward Kim as Oreste and Jonathan Charles Tay as Pylade, the show is on at the Ngee Ann Kongsi Theatre @ Wild Rice on Oct 10 and 12.

“I am reading Mother Mary Comes To Me (2025) by Indian author Arundhati Roy. I have been a big fan of her work since I first read The God Of Small Things (1997) two decades ago, so I always pick up new writing from her.

I was particularly intrigued by this one because it’s a personal memoir of her life in relation to her mother.
